A traditional line array speaker with multiple drivers have comb filtering and lobing issues, thus leading to a non-uniform response. This not only effects listeners at off-axis but on-axis as well due to the reflected energy being highly colored. The CBT technology avoids these phase misalignments and gives a very uniform response. The result is a loudspeaker with excellent sound everywhere and a speaker that is much easier to integrate into a living room. The CBT technology can be applied in several ways with different dispersion characteristics. The most common type is a ground plane CBT with multiple monopole drivers in a circular arc. |
